Made this recipe for dinner tonight. Pan fried the noodles for chicken chow menu. Very delicious! I used 1 cup of AP flour, 1 large egg and pinch of salt and 35 ML of water. I used my kitchen aid to combine and I manually kneaded for 3 minutes. The dough was very dry, but it smoothed out when I put it through the pasta roller. Then I used my capellini pasta attachment to cut the noodles.
